Output 3d646bbf4468cdcc54e9b622e3e7b9e61f481b1482977efc8ec5888a94b18786:2

value
12840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6c612ba35c633b54320909971bc591dfd0158c OP_EQUAL
address
3Mso6HN97izQDri3BUhN3FfieXn8NnGi5t
transaction
3d646bbf4468cdcc54e9b622e3e7b9e61f481b1482977efc8ec5888a94b18786
spent
true